La-CdS/TiO2光催化剂的制备及表征
Preparation and Characterization of La-CdS/TiO2 Photocatalyst

Abstract
The La-CdS/TiO2 photocatalysts were prepared using hydrothermal method by metal doping coupled with semiconductor composite method. The products were characterized by SEM, XRD and UVvisible DRS, respectively. The photocatalytic performances of samples were studied on the degradation of methyl orange (MO). It was found that the absorption of La-CdS/TiO2 enhanced significantly, both in ultraviolet and visible light region. And the absorption edge was 452 nm, which shifted to the low energies ( visible light region). Compared to bare TiO2, La doping reduced combination rates of the electronhole pairs and the coupled of CdS improved the response of TiO2 to visible light, which resulted in the optical response enhancement.
